* test_thread.test_forkinthread() now waits until the thread completes. * Check the status in the test method, not in the thread function * Don't ignore RuntimeError anymore: since the commit 346cbd351ee0dd3ab9cb9f0e4cb625556707877e (bpo-16500, os.register_at_fork(), os.fork() cannot fail anymore with RuntimeError. * Replace 0.01 literal with a new POLL_SLEEP constant * test_forkinthread(): test if os.fork() exists rather than testing the platform. (cherry picked from commit a15d155aadfad232158f530278505cdc6f326f93)

[3.6] bpo-31234: Enhance test_thread.test_forkinthread() (GH-3516) (#3519)

ar_beos
#!/bin/sh
#
# Truly fake ar, using a directory to store object files.
#
# Donn Cave, donn@oz.net
usage='Usage: ar-fake cr libpython.dir obj.o ...
ar-fake d libpython.dir obj.o ...
ar-fake so libpython.dir libpython.so'
case $# in
0|1|2)
echo "$usage" >&2
exit 1
;;
esac
command=$1
library=$2
shift 2
case $command in
cr)
if test -d $library
then :
else
mkdir $library
fi
if cp -p $* $library
then
# To force directory modify date, create or delete a file.
if test -e $library/.tch
then rm $library/.tch
else echo tch > $library/.tch
fi
exit 0
fi
;;
d)
if test -d $library
then
cd $library
rm -f $*
fi
;;
so)
case $BE_HOST_CPU in
ppc)
# In case your libpython.a refers to any exotic libraries,
# mwld needs to know that here. The following hack makes
# a couple of assumptions about Modules/Makefile. If it
# doesn't work, you may as well add the necessary libraries
# here explicitly instead.
extralibs=$(
(cd Modules; make -f Makefile -n link) |
sed -n 's/.*\.so \(.*\) -o python.*/\1/p'
)
mwld -xms -export pragma -nodup -o $1 $library/* $extralibs
;;
x86)
ld -shared -soname $(basename $1) -o $1 $library/*
;;
esac
status=$?
cd $(dirname $1)
ln -sf $PWD lib
exit $status
;;
*)
echo "$usage" >&2
exit 1
;;
esac
